Output d0af68b52bce6b777c9f58d8a5c634013142b9ff1c7f8d75291051b8fb326e5f:0

value
6951438585346
script pubkey
OP_0 OP_PUSHBYTES_20 ed894e7ae03e0bd772fb4b45f872941aba7f03bd
address
tb1qaky5u7hq8c9awuhmfdzlsu55r2a87qaaxaxfzn
transaction
d0af68b52bce6b777c9f58d8a5c634013142b9ff1c7f8d75291051b8fb326e5f
confirmations
157085
spent
true